Since past Sunday, they claimed every day to have finished the
Fallujah resistance "for all practical purposes" and they still report
continued fighting every day.

Wednesday night CNN (Int'l) aired a report by an embedded reporter
for the British Channel 4 who showed how women and children were
brought _out_ of Fallujah and left somewhere on the road far out of
the city. Also, that men were allowed and brought into the city only
as workers to collect corpses and general clean-up tasks. Also the
huge amoung of destruction was visible.

I think that while this battle of Fallujah may result in a military
success, but that it results in an important political setback for the
occupation. And the success may be as short-lived as the conquest of
Samarra.
